Calling a WmPublic service using pub.client:http

  • 1.  Calling a WmPublic service using pub.client:http

    Posted Mon July 01, 2024 01:11 PM

    I am trying to gather information from multiple IS clusters about the JDBC pool connection properties. Support told that the service wm.art.admin.connection:getResourceConfiguration can return this data. Since this service doesn’t have a list ACL for my user, all I can do is execute the service. I tried running it and it returns the data I need. So far so good.

    I implemented the flow on local IS, and it successfully returns the data I need. Currently data is not sorted, but I can work with this data. Screenshot of the flow is below. I can work with this data as long as I can get this data remotely. url is generated by this string with pipeline substitution. %url%/invoke/%serviceToInvoke% and : is replaced by /.

    I didn’t want to define each and every IS node I have as remote IS, so I implemented a remote invoke wrapper service as in the picture below.

    When I invoke the service in flow service, it returns a document (xml). This is what I expect it to return.
    When I invoke the service using wrapper service (through client:http service) even if I execute in local, it returns an html page. It has the same data, but the return types are different. I tried invoking simpler services through the client:http service, such as getDate service. If I invoke it using client:http it returns an HTML page. I also tried invoking the same service using postman. If I invoke it directly, it returns an XML, if I invoke using client:http, it returns an HTML.

    What causes this behavior? Am I missing something and how can I make it return an XML instead of HTML? Since I am invoking built-in services I don’t have any control over what it returns.

  • 2.  RE: Calling a WmPublic service using pub.client:http

    Posted Mon July 01, 2024 02:59 PM

    Hi. Please try sending the request header Accept: application/xml from pub.client:http.
